This is the Hi-Tec Sierra Lite I WP, one of a new, five-strong range of lightweight walking footwear from the brand featuring the durable ion-mask water-repellent technology along with a range of other design features.

We thought the boot looked great when we saw a pre-production version at the European OutDoor trade show last year and we're looking forward to getting hold of a production boot for review. The new range, says Hi-Tec, can trace its heritage back to the lightweight Hi-Tec Sierra boot of the late 70s, but it's more obviously the latest development in a rapidly improving range from the last few years.

ion-mask And More

Along with the impressive ion-mask technology, which coats the whole boot, laces and all, with a thin monomer layer which repels water and dirt, the new boots also feature other patented features including i-Shell, which 'enhances the fit and support of the boot' it says here. And '3D Counter Balance technology provides stability and cushioning meaning a smoother, straighter centre of pressure and less chance of injury' with reduced pronation.

Finally, the overall V-Lite philosophy is about stripping away as much weight from the boot as possible without compromising durability or performance. 

Custom Vibram Sole

In the case of the top-of the-range Sierra Lite I WP pictured, that means all those technologies married to water-resistant Nubuck and mesh fabric uppers with an exclusive custom Vibram outsole giving grip across all ground conditions. It looks pretty striking too with the distinctive mesh panels acros the forefoot.

Sure, £125 would be a steep price for old school Hi-Tecs, but our experience in recent years is that the brand's footwear is getting better and better with a lot of research and technology going into the product, so we're really looking forward to seeing how the new boots actually perform.

Also in the new range are four other models including a Low version of the Sierra Lite I WP, the Sierra Trek WP - a chunkier built boot for all-round use - plus the Sierra Sneaker and Mid, a more casual take on the concept with a crossover urban outdoors feel to them.
